What are Motion Index Drives?
High-precision mechanical transmission devices extensively utilized in automation and indexing applications like robotics, machining and assembly lines are motion index drives (MID). Its basic construction consists in cams, rollers, indexing plates and drive systems. The motor drives the cam to rotate; the precise form of the cam contacts the roller, pushing the indexing plate or other driving component to index or circulate depending on the set angle. Often utilized in applications demanding precision motion, this system boasts low noise and great dependability as well as great accuracy.

How do Motion Index Drives work?
The interplay of a mechanical cam with a roller forms the foundation of the functioning idea. The particular form of the cam controls the movement path of the indexing plate or output shaft; the motor forces the cam to rotate.
